The ONDO Price Is Getting Squeezed Inside a Falling Wedge

On the daily chart shared by Jonathan Carter, the ONDO price has been trading inside a falling wedge for quite a while now. This pattern shows up when price keeps pushing lower, but each move down gets smaller and smaller.

That’s exactly what’s happening here. Sellers have been in control, but they’re losing momentum, and the range is compressing into a tighter channel. Now ONDO is pressing up against the upper edge of that wedge, which is usually the point where things start to heat up.

These setups don’t stay quiet forever, once price runs out of space, volatility tends to come back fast. Support has also been holding strong around the $0.22–$0.25 zone, and buyers keep stepping in there.

Resistance Is the Wall ONDO Has to Break

The big level to watch now is wedge resistance just under $0.30. The ONDO price has been grinding right below it, and this is basically the make-or-break area. If bulls can finally push through, the chart opens up quickly.

The first upside levels traders are eyeing sit around $0.35 and $0.46, which match previous reaction zones. And if momentum really comes back, the bigger targets in the setup stretch toward $0.59, $0.69, and even $0.85.

Of course, nothing is guaranteed. If the ONDO price fails to break out and gets slapped back down, support becomes the key level all over again.

That $0.22 floor is doing a lot of heavy lifting right now. If it breaks, the wedge setup falls apart, and price could slide into another weak leg lower. That’s why this zone matters so much, ONDO is sitting right at a turning point.

ONDO Price Outlook From Here

At the moment, the ONDO price is stuck in a classic squeeze. Support is holding, resistance is tightening, and the wedge is almost complete. That combination usually leads to a sharp move once the market finally chooses a direction.

If ONDO breaks above the wedge, upside targets show up fast. If it doesn’t, traders will be watching support closely for the next reset. Either way, ONDO isn’t drifting anymore, it’s setting up for a real decision move.
